As fun as it was to climb up onto Aqua’s roof, the high guardrails tended to obstruct our views. After a few minutes, we followed our guides from Magellan Development and Loewenberg Architects back down to the 81st floor, where we could step out onto the building’s wavy balconies and see the city the way penthouse buyers will. Here, project manager Todd Wendell shows Joe Zekas around the penthouse level and its expansive outdoor spaces.

In case you missed it, Joe also talked to Magellan marketing director Tricia Van Horn about Aqua’s last unsold penthouse, which is listed at almost $2 million.
